ORDER

By consent of both parties, the writ petition is taken up for final disposal at the admission stage itself. 2.The petitioner has come up with this writ petition seeking a direction to the respondent to dispose of the application dated 28.02.2017 filed by him under Section 5 of the "The Maintenance and Welfare of Parents and Senior Citizens Act, 2007" (Act. No.56 of 2007) on merits, within a time frame. 3.According to the learned counsel for the petitioner, the petitioner has submitted an application dated 28.02.2017 seeking direction for maintenance from his son and for cancellation of the settlement deeds, but, the same is yet to be disposed of by the respondents. Hence, the petitioner is before this Court. 4.Mr.E.Balamurugan, learned Special Government Pleader taking notice for the respondents, submitted that the https://hcservices.ecourts.gov.in/hcservices/

respondents be directed to consider the petitioner's application and pass orders in accordance with law.

5.Considering the facts and circumstances of the case and having regard to the submissions made by the learned counsel on either side, this Court directs the respondents to consider the petitioner's application dated 28.02.2017 and pass appropriate orders, on merits and in accordance with law, after affording due opportunity of hearing to the petitioner as well as any of the interested parties, within a period of six weeks from the date of receipt of a copy of this order.

6.Accordingly, this writ petition stands disposed of. No costs.
